			I don't know about that but it sure would  good to make sure there is another viable player in the ereader game.   If the kindle has a death grip on the ereader market the way the ipod had/has on the mp3 market, nobody benefits, not even kindle consumers.  Would the kindle be this cheap this fast  if Barnes and noble did not lower their price on the nook first?  My guess is no. So while I don't think the kindle is in any trouble, I do think the nook is going to be a stronger player then they have hoped for. Last edited by boswd; 12-09-2010 at 04:41 PM. |
